Abstract :
Analysis and design considerations for a saturable reactor assisted soft-switching full-bridge DC-DC converter are presented. The converter has advantages such as low switching losses with no substantial increase in conduction losses, wide load range, and constant frequency operation. To show how to utilize the analysis results, a 350 W, 500 kHz converter is chosen as a design example. The results are verified experimentally on a prototype converter
